public override void Render(IDrawingSurface context, ElementFrameGeometry geometry) { BackgroundColor = DevExpress.DXCore.Platform.Drawing.Color.ConvertFrom(CodeRush.VSSettings.BackgroundColor); context.DrawRectangle(BackgroundColor, Opacity, BackgroundColor, Opacity, 1, geometry.Bounds.Extend(5, 0)); }
public TestAttributeShaderAdornmentViewAdornment(string feature, IElementFrame frame, Platform.Color shade) : base(feature, frame) { this.shade = shade; }
Platform.Color localCopyColor; //The color should probably be changed to protected so I don't need this hack public EnhancedRangeArrowDocAdornment(SourceRange startRange, SourceRange endRange, Platform.Color color, Action <Platform.IDrawingSurface, Platform.Rect> extraDrawing) : base(startRange, endRange, color) { this.extraDrawing = extraDrawing; localCopyColor = color; }
public ErrorDetailsRangeArrowDocAdornment(SourceRange startRange, SourceRange endRange, Platform.Color color, ArrowDescription data) : base(startRange, endRange, color) { whatToDraw = data; localCopyColor = color; }
Platform.Color localCopyColor; //The color should probably be changed to protected so I don't need this hack public EnhancedRangeArrowDocAdornment(SourceRange startRange, SourceRange endRange, Platform.Color color, Action<Platform.IDrawingSurface, Platform.Rect> extraDrawing) : base(startRange, endRange, color) { this.extraDrawing = extraDrawing; localCopyColor = color; }
public ErrorDetailsRangeArrowDocAdornment(SourceRange startRange, SourceRange endRange, Platform.Color color, ArrowDescription data) : base(startRange, endRange, color) { whatToDraw = data; localCopyColor = color; }
public TestAttributeShaderAdornmentViewAdornment(string feature, IElementFrame frame, Platform.Color shade) : base(feature, frame) { this.shade = shade; }